Public is available in 4 countries, while Saxo Bank is available in 17 countries. Both are popular neobrokers, but they take different approaches and suit different needs.
Public is best suited to individuals. Invest in 5,000+ US-listed stocks with no commissions on trades during US market hours and competitive low FX fees from UK. It currently holds a Neolista score of 4.6 out of 5.
By comparison, Saxo Bank is geared towards both individuals and businesses. Saxo Bank A/S is a fully licensed and regulated Danish bank with an online trading platform that empowers you to invest across global financial markets. It currently holds a Neolista score of 4.0 out of 5.
